The Expo Group is ready to enact protocols recommended by our leading industry associations: International Association for Exhibitions and Events, International Association of Venue Managers and Exhibition Service Contractors Association. We expect those to be released soon and will have a series of short seminars this month to help clients understand the impact on their individual trade shows and events.

As we focus on Moving Forward Together, The Expo Group has researched specific solutions along the five categories below and have real solutions that will be put into practice this summer.

Participant Confidence – signage sharing action steps, medic on-site, assigned local hospital concierge

Participant Entry Attention – timed ticketing, temperature checks, targeted move-in, scheduled labor and exhibitor work starts

Physical Distancing Requirements – touchless registration, plexi-shield partitions, reminders on signage, one-way aisles

Preventative Measures Ongoing— personal sanitation stations, personal protective equipment requirements for participants and labor

Clean Materials and Equipment – tracing of structural components, daily cleaning
